69.26 percent of the population in 08103 drive to work alone. 13.04 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 61.75 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 5.74 percent of the residents in 08103 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.41 members with about 1.54 cars available per household.
An estimate of 82.52 percent of the residents in 08103 has some form of health insurance. 64.32 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 27.13 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 08103 would have to travel an average of 0.32 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Cooper University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 08103, Camden, New Jersey.

As of , an estimate of 12,984 residents live in 08103 with a median age of 35.5 years. 26.27 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 14.76 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 37.27 percent of the residents in 08103 is currently married, and 35.61 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 08103 is $2,836.75.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 08103 is approximately $944. The median household spends about 33.28 percent of their income on housing.

Hypertension, also known as high blood pressure, is a common condition that affects millions of Americans. It occurs when the force of blood against the artery walls is consistently too high, leading to potential health complications such as heart disease, stroke, and kidney failure. Managing hypertension often requires regular check-ups with healthcare providers to monitor blood pressure levels and adjust treatment plans as needed.
